Vikhyat S. Bebarta is a scholar working on Emergency Medicine, Critical Care and Intensive Care Medicine and Plant Science. According to data from OpenAlex, Vikhyat S. Bebarta has authored 219 papers receiving a total of 3.2k indexed citations (citations by other indexed papers that have themselves been cited), including 150 papers in Emergency Medicine, 53 papers in Critical Care and Intensive Care Medicine and 40 papers in Plant Science. Recurrent topics in Vikhyat S. Bebarta's work include Cardiac Arrest and Resuscitation (72 papers), Trauma and Emergency Care Studies (70 papers) and Trauma, Hemostasis, Coagulopathy, Resuscitation (51 papers). Vikhyat S. Bebarta is often cited by papers focused on Cardiac Arrest and Resuscitation (72 papers), Trauma and Emergency Care Studies (70 papers) and Trauma, Hemostasis, Coagulopathy, Resuscitation (51 papers). Vikhyat S. Bebarta collaborates with scholars based in United States, South Africa and United Kingdom. Vikhyat S. Bebarta's co-authors include Steven G Schauer, Joseph K. Maddry, Shawn M. Varney, Gerry R. Boss, Peter T. Pons, Carl J. Bonnett, Stephen J. Wolf, Stephen V. Cantrill, Sari Mahon and Matthew Brenner and has published in prestigious journals such as New England Journal of Medicine, The Lancet and Journal of Biological Chemistry.
